At 11lth level, a forester learns total expertise over one terrain he has already selected for favorite terrain. When dealing with creatures on that terrain, the forester treats his favored terrain bonus for that terrain as a favored enemy bonus (as the ranger class feature) against those creatures. This bonus overlaps (does not stack with) bonuses gained when fighting a favored enemy. Each terrain dominance grants additional abilities. |
